Senior Software Engineer
Company: The Walt Disney Company
Location: New York
Posted on: April 17, 2025
Job Description:
Senior Software EngineerJob ID: 10098713Location: Morrisville,
North Carolina, United States / New York, New York, United
StatesBusiness: Disney EntertainmentDate posted: Jan. 31, 2025Job
Summary:Disney Entertainment & ESPN TechnologyOn any given day at
Disney Entertainment & ESPN Technology, we're reimagining ways to
create magical viewing experiences for the world's most beloved
stories while also transforming Disney's media business for the
future. Whether that's evolving our streaming and digital products
in new and immersive ways, powering worldwide advertising and
distribution to improve flexibility and efficiency, or delivering
Disney's unmatched entertainment and sports content, every day is a
moment to make a difference to partners and to hundreds of millions
of people around the world.A few reasons why we think you'd love
working here:
- Building the future of Disney's media: DE&E Technologists
are designing and building the infrastructure that will power our
media, advertising, and distribution businesses for years to
come.
- Reach & Scale: The products and platforms this group builds and
operates delight millions of consumers every minute of every day -
from Disney+ and Hulu, to ABC News and Entertainment, to ESPN and
ESPN+, and much more.
- Innovation: We develop and implement groundbreaking products
and techniques that shape industry norms and enhance how audiences
experience.The Media Processing and Distribution (MPD) Core Media
team develops the video encoding, packaging, and orchestration
systems that power Disney's video streaming platforms (Disney+,
ESPN+, and Hulu). We are looking for hardworking team players to
join Media Engineering, who will thrive on Disney's storytelling
legacy, who will embrace unconventional thinking, and who are
passionate about contributing to The Walt Disney Company's
direct-to-consumer (DTC) experience.Responsibilities:
- Contributing to the design, development, deployment,
troubleshooting and maintenance of the orchestration software
system responsible for Disney's Video-on-Demand (VOD) media
encoding pipeline.
- Participating in the design process of new features and
workflows leveraging microservice architectural principles.
- Designing and implementing new features in Scala and Java that
may touch multiple distinct services, including the design,
definition, and integration with multiple RESTful APIs.
- Building and deploying applications in a hybrid environment in
both on-prem and AWS cloud environments.
- Collaborating closely with technical leads, project managers,
and other team members to understand, scope, plan and complete
development assignments.
- Developing a deep understanding of Disney Streaming's media
processing workflows, architecture of orchestration system software
components and how those components integrate with other
systems.
- Ensuring high software quality and performance standards by
participating in code reviews, conducting unit testing, and
monitoring the production environment.
- Apply Agile methodology and practices, including participation
in regular scrums, sprint planning, and backlog grooming.
- Diagnose issues, evaluate and recommend the best resolution,
and execute against that plan.
- Handle on-call support / troubleshooting issues including off
hours and weekends as necessary.Basic Qualifications:
- 5+ years of experience working as a developer within complex
systems development environments.
- Bachelor's degree in Computer Science, Computer Engineering, or
related field or equivalent experience in lieu of.
- Experienced in Java, Scala, reactive system architecture and
Kafka.
- Experience with Java/J2EE, Scala, XML, JSON Messaging, REST
APIs and Relational databases.
- Experience with AWS Architecture (Lambda, SNS/SQS Messaging,
API gateway, S3, EC2).
- Experience working with Continuous Integration and Deployment
tools - e.g., Maven, Jenkins 2, Ansible, GitHub, Kubernetes,
Rancher, Docker.
- Experience in database design and writing SQL queries.
- Willingness to "think-outside-of-the-box" to resolve project
challenges and improve development processes/systems.
- Strong written, verbal and interpersonal communication
skills.
- Proven ability to work with all members of an extended and
diverse project team.
- Must be detail-oriented, self-organized, committed to quality
and be capable of tracking multiple issues simultaneously.
- Ability to function in a virtual team setting and effectively
collaborate globally.
- Excellent time management skills with the ability to multitask
effectively.
- A desire to work in a fast-paced and challenging work
environment.
- Strong technical, problem-solving, analytical, communication
and interpersonal skills.
- Demonstrated strong partnering and coaching skills.Preferred
Qualifications:
- Experience with Spring/Spring-Boot frameworks.
- Experience developing complex back-end systems using Java
and/or Scala.
- Experience with ZIO or other Scala frameworks.
- Experience in video streaming and playback domain such as ABR,
HLS, CDN, TCP/IP, HTTP/2, etc.
- Comfortable with Unix/Linux OS via command line.Compensation:
The hiring range for this position in Morrisville, North Carolina
is $132,200 - $177,300 per year and in New York is $145,400 -
$195,000 per year and in Santa Monica, California is $138,900 -
$186,200. The base pay actually offered will take into account
internal equity and also may vary depending on the candidate's
geographic region, job-related knowledge, skills, and experience
among other factors. A bonus and/or long-term incentive units may
be provided as part of the compensation package, in addition to the
full range of medical, financial, and/or other benefits, dependent
on the level and position offered.About Disney Entertainment:At
Disney Corporate you can see how the businesses behind the
Company's powerful brands come together to create the most
innovative, far-reaching and admired entertainment company in the
world. As a member of a corporate team, you'll work with
world-class leaders driving the strategies that keep The Walt
Disney Company at the leading edge of entertainment. See and be
seen by other innovative thinkers as you enable the greatest
storytellers in the world to create memories for millions of
families around the globe.About The Walt Disney Company:The Walt
Disney Company, together with its subsidiaries and affiliates, is a
leading diversified international family entertainment and media
enterprise that includes three core business segments: Disney
Entertainment, ESPN, and Disney Experiences. From humble beginnings
as a cartoon studio in the 1920s to its preeminent name in the
entertainment industry today, Disney proudly continues its legacy
of creating world-class stories and experiences for every member of
the family. Disney's stories, characters and experiences reach
consumers and guests from every corner of the globe. With
operations in more than 40 countries, our employees and cast
members work together to create entertainment experiences that are
both universally and locally cherished.This position is with Disney
Streaming Technology LLC, which is part of a business we call
Disney Entertainment.Disney Streaming Technology LLC is an equal
opportunity employer. Applicants will receive consideration for
employment without regard to race, religion, color, sex, sexual
orientation, gender, gender identity, gender expression, national
origin, ancestry, age, marital status, military or veteran status,
medical condition, genetic information or disability, or any other
basis prohibited by federal, state or local law. Disney champions a
business environment where ideas and decisions from all people help
us grow, innovate, create the best stories and be relevant in a
constantly evolving world.Disability Accommodation For Employment
Applications:The Walt Disney Company and its Affiliated Companies
are Equal Employment Opportunity employers and welcome all job
seekers including individuals with disabilities and veterans with
disabilities. If you have a disability and believe you need a
reasonable accommodation in order to search for a job opening or
apply for a position, email Candidate.Accommodations@Disney.com
with your request. This email address is not for general employment
inquiries or correspondence. We will only respond to those requests
that are related to the accessibility of the online application
system due to a disability.
#J-18808-Ljbffr
Keywords: The Walt Disney Company, Trenton , Senior Software Engineer, IT / Software / Systems , New York, New Jersey
Didn't find what you're looking for? Search again!
Loading more jobs...